Senator Roth’s Statement on the Governor’s Proposed 2015-16 State Budget

January 09, 2015

Senator Richard D. Roth (D-Riverside) issued the following statement today in response to Governor Jerry Brown’s proposed 2015-16 state budget:

“The budget released today is an important first step in a process that will develop over the next several months.  I look forward to being part of that process, particularly as Chair of Budget Subcommittee No. 4 on State Administration and General Government and as a member of the Senate Budget and Fiscal Review Committee.

“I was pleased to see that Governor Brown shares my belief that continued fiscal restraint should be a top budgetary priority.  As California rights its economic ship, it is important that we continue to balance the budget, build the rainy-day reserve, pay off the “wall of debt,” and build jobs, especially as the State increases funding to K-12 and higher education.

“I was further pleased to see the Governor acknowledge the tremendous need to secure predictable and sustainable funding for our court system.  Adequately funding our courts is critical to the delivery of justice throughout Inland Southern California and the State.”
